Quote:
Originally Posted by JollyElm View Post
And another question from the 'I've never had a card graded' set...

Hopefully I'm going to send you a bunch of cards, and some will be variations ('recognized' variations, not weird print anomalies and such). Are there specific PSA forms we should fill out beforehand to include with the cards, so there will be no mistakes made (such as PSA NOT indicating on the flip that the card is the variation)? Plus, this would also save you a helluva lot of time doing paperwork, yes?
Do you see specific examples of others being graded with the specific variation that you have?? If you have, that shows precedence, and I will be able to find the variation when I do the spreadsheet. If you HAVE NOT seen other cards being graded with your variation, then you have to call PSA and see if they are willing to catalogue your variation in particular, and that is a whole new ball of wax that I am not interested in getting into. Getting PSA to recognize new variations is an EXTREMELY undertaking chore.
